Forecast: Metalworking Machinery Manufacturing Revenue in Canada

The revenue for Metalworking Machinery Manufacturing in Canada has shown fluctuations from 2013 to 2023. Initially, there was steady growth, peaking in 2018 with a value around 5.237 billion CAD. However, post-2018, the sector faced a downturn, with a significant decline of 3.39% year-on-year in 2023, standing at 4.2851 billion CAD. This declining trend is forecasted to continue, with a projected average annual decrease (CAGR) of 2.98% over the next five years, and a total decline of 14.06% by 2028.
